What causes roof valley leaks in Floydada homes, and how do you fix them?

In Floydada, roof valley leaks are often caused by heavy rain, hail, or debris accumulation in the critical area where two roof slopes meet. Over time, the flashing or shingles can wear down. Our fix involves a thorough inspection to locate the source, removing damaged materials, and installing a new, watertight seal with high-quality flashing and underlayment designed for our local climate to prevent future leaks.

How can I tell if my roof's underlayment is damaged, and why is it urgent?

Signs of underlayment damage include interior water stains on ceilings or walls, a musty smell in the attic, or visible granules from shingles in your gutters. It's urgent because the underlayment is your roof's secondary water barrier. Once compromised, moisture can reach your roof deck, leading to rot, mold, and structural issues.
